Background
The stair template is a necessary condition for pouring the concrete stair, the stair template mainly comprises a bottom die, a side die and a tread die, the stairs of most buildings at present adopt cast-in-place reinforced concrete stairs, the key process influencing the quality of the cast-in-place reinforced concrete stairs is the support of the template, and the difficulty of the support of the template is the support of the stair tread.
Chinese patent discloses a template that cast in situ concrete stair were marked time, (grant publication No. CN 105298118B), this patent technique can adopt the lateral plate structure of marking time of pre-installation, make the location of multistage stair interval of marking time and erect once and accomplish, it is fast to have to erect, the advantage that the formwork precision is high, and the lateral plate of marking time can have enough to meet the need repeatedly the use, can satisfy the propping up of different interval stair and establish, but this main longitudinal rod and vice longitudinal rod are installed on the regulation pole of marking time, need the hole site of butt joint during the installation, make the longitudinal rod that has certain length be difficult for installing, influence the speed of establishing.
Accordingly, one skilled in the art provides a stair template for building construction to solve the problems set forth in the background art.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-4, the present invention provides the following technical solutions: the utility model provides a stair template for construction is built in room, including side form 1 and die block 2, die block 2 top all is equipped with four horizontal poles 3 and a plurality of and adjusts pole 4, per two horizontal poles 3 all are located and adjust pole 4, and 3 outer walls of horizontal pole are equipped with a plurality of fixed establishment 5, fixed establishment 5 includes circle cover 51, two curb plates 52 and two grip blocks 53, circle cover 51 cover is established on 3 outer walls of horizontal pole, and two curb plates 52 fix on circle cover 51 outer wall, two curb plates 52 are the symmetric distribution, two grip blocks 53 slide respectively in two circle covers 51, two curb plates 52 outside all is equipped with screw rod 55, screw rod 55 and curb plate 52 threaded connection, screw rod 55 rotates with grip block 53 to be connected, and the circle cover 51 outside is equipped with fixing bolt 54, fixing bolt 54 and circle cover 51 threaded connection, circle cover 51 one end runs through circle cover 51, and circle cover 51 one end and the contact of horizontal pole 3.
In this embodiment: when the stair is constructed, the side template 1 and the bottom template 2 are required to be erected firstly, two cross bars 3 positioned at two sides are both distributed horizontally, the number of the adjusting bars 4 is set according to the number of steps of the stair steps and positioned at two side edges of the stair steps, so that when the cross bars 3 are installed, the adjusting bars 4 are provided with cavities 401, the top ends of the cavities 401 are of an open structure, the two cross bars 3 can be directly positioned in the cavities 401, the cross bars 3 are provided with fixing mechanisms 5, each fixing mechanism 5 comprises a round sleeve 51, two side plates 52 and two clamping plates 53, the fixing bolts 54 are in threaded connection with the round sleeves 51, one ends of the round sleeves 51 penetrate through the round sleeves 51, one ends of the round sleeves 51 are in contact with the cross bars 3, the round sleeves 51 can be fixed on the cross bars 3 under the action of the fixing bolts 54, the number of the fixing bolts 54 can be set according to the diameters of the cross bars 3, the screws 55 can be screwed, and the screws 55 are in threaded connection with the side plates 52, screw 55 rotates with grip block 53 to be connected, make limiting plate 551 at connecting hole 531 internal rotation simultaneously, can drive grip block 53 and slide in sliding chamber 521, it is fixed to make grip block 53 can carry out the centre gripping to adjusting rod 4, thereby can be with the installation of horizontal pole 3 fast and stable on adjusting rod 4, improve the efficiency of establishing, and horizontal pole 3 is located cavity 401, can slide in cavity 401, thereby the adjusting position of can being convenient for, make its position of being convenient for reach the demand, improve the precision of formwork.
In FIGS. 1-2: one end of the clamping plate 53 extends to the outer side of the side plate 52, and the end surface of the inner side of the clamping plate 53 is attached to the end surface of the outer side of the adjusting rod 4, so that the two clamping plates 53 can clamp and fix the side end of the adjusting rod 4 conveniently, and the use of the clamping plates 53 is not affected when the position of the cross rod 3 is changed.
In fig. 3-4: one end of the screw 55 is fixedly connected with a limit plate 551, the outer wall of the screw 55 is in threaded connection with a fastening nut 552, the clamping plate 53 is provided with a connecting hole 531, the limit plate 551 rotates in the connecting hole 531, the two side plates 52 are both provided with sliding cavities 521, the two clamping plates 53 respectively slide in the two sliding cavities 521, when the screw 55 is used, the clamping plate 53 can be driven to slide in the sliding cavity 521 so as to be convenient to approach the adjusting rod 4, the movement of the screw 55 can be limited under the action of the fastening nut 552, the fixing stability of the clamping plate 53 is improved, the inner side surface of the clamping plate 53 is provided with a friction surface 532, the contact area of the clamping plate 53 and the adjusting rod 4 can be increased, the clamping of the clamping plate 53 is stable, the adjusting rod 4 is provided with a cavity 401, the cross rod 3 is positioned in the cavity 401, the installation is convenient, and can slide in the cavity 401, therefore, the position can be conveniently adjusted, the required position can be conveniently reached, and the precision of the formwork support is improved.
The utility model discloses a theory of operation and use flow: when the stair is constructed, the side template 1 and the bottom template 2 are required to be erected firstly, two cross bars 3 positioned at two sides are horizontally distributed, the number of the adjusting bars 4 is set according to the number of steps of the stair steps and positioned at two side edges of the stair steps, so that when the cross bars 3 are installed, the adjusting bars 4 are provided with cavities 401, the top ends of the cavities 401 are of an open structure, the two cross bars 3 can be directly positioned in the cavities 401, the cross bars 3 are provided with fixing mechanisms 5, each fixing mechanism 5 comprises a round sleeve 51, two side plates 52 and two clamping plates 53, the fixing bolts 54 are in threaded connection with the round sleeves 51, one ends of the round sleeves 51 penetrate through the round sleeves 51, one ends of the round sleeves 51 are in contact with the cross bars 3, the round sleeves 51 can be fixed on the cross bars 3 under the action of the fixing bolts 54, the screws 55 can be screwed, the screws 55 are in threaded connection with the side plates 52, and the screws 55 are in rotational connection with the clamping plates 53, simultaneously, the limiting plate 551 rotates in the connecting hole 531, the clamping plate 53 can be driven to slide in the sliding cavity 521, the clamping plate 53 can clamp and fix the adjusting rod 4, the cross rod 3 can be rapidly and stably installed on the adjusting rod 4, the supporting efficiency is improved, the cross rod 3 is located in the cavity 401 and can slide in the cavity 401, the position can be conveniently adjusted, and the required position can be conveniently reached.
